Did a pick-up gig yesterday backing up a singer we have worked with before. The event was the 'First Annual Treaty Oaks Jazz Festival' in Austin, TX, sponsored by a group of local merchants to entertain some people and draw some attention to their businesses.

Over time, I have come to recognize 'first annual _____' as code for, "We don't know what we are doing yet, but we are trying."

These folks worked hard to be as organized and hospitable as they could be for a first time out, and we had a good time playing the show.

Downtown Austin has a lot of foot traffic on the weekends, and a decent crowd gathered to catch our set.

Hope they do a second annual.

I have done many such a gig where the Second Annual never materialized, but the gigs were fun all by themselves. As a general rule, the gigs that I played as part of a series of successful annual events never promoted their first event as an annual one. The gig or festival just became such because the first one was so much fun to do.
